  "textContent": "The men’s curling contest at the Winter Olympics turned aggressive on Friday when a heated argument broke out between Sweden and Canada. Canada emerged with an 8-6 victory, though the result was marred by accusations of cheating by Sweden’s Oskar Eriksson.
